Description. Password policies are used to enforce the creation and use of password complexity. Your IAM password policy must prevent reuse of passwords. Each password should be brand new to increase security, especially from a brute force attack.

Sign in to the AWS Management Console and open the IAM console at . In the navigation pane, choose Account settings. In the Password policy section, choose Edit. Select the options that you want to apply to your password policy and choose Save changes.
Password requirements best practices Enforce a password history policy with at least 10 previous passwords remembered. Set a minimum password age of 3 days. Require passwords to meet complexity requirements. This setting can be disabled for passphrases, but it is not recommended.

The Enforce password history policy setting determines the number of unique new passwords that must be associated with a user account before an old password can be reused. Password reuse is an important concern in any organization. Many users want to reuse the same password for their account over a long period of time.
Login to AWS Console (with appropriate permissions to View Identity Access Management Account Settings) Go to IAM Service on the AWS Console. Click on Account Settings on the Left Pane. Check Prevent password reuse
